Tuber Flesh Color - SECONDARY COLOR DISTRIBUTION

Tuber flesh color. Also with the help of the tuber color chart (Fig. 11, only some colors are used), determine the main color, corresponds to the first digit; the absence or presence of any secondary color, means the second digit and the distribution (Fig. 15) of this if any, corresponds to the third digit. Three digits are read. In this evaluation the intensity of the main color is not determined, since there are not many variants

Descriptor coding table
CodeTermDescription
0Absent
1Few spots
2Areas
3Narrow vascular ring
4Wide vascular ring
5Vascular ring and medulla
6All but marrow
7Other (dotted)
